Hamilton City is located in California. Hamilton City, California has a population of 2,216. Hamilton City is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 38.87%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 34.48%.
The median household income in Hamilton City, California is $55,000. The median household income for the surrounding county is $56,332 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Hamilton City is 28.2 years.
The average high temperature in July is 94.5 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 36.4 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 24.5 inches per year, with 0.1 inches of snow per year.
